Transaction 62ca7df5691820d33c090014db1218c94f7c84d9b4b16e0ce84cb929369e37b6
1 Input
1 Output
-
62ca7df5691820d33c090014db1218c94f7c84d9b4b16e0ce84cb929369e37b6:0
- value
- 394209
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f630a15237e6145c04a5c73beaee3e97e3cccdd2 OP_EQUAL
- address
- 3Q8kQcjKbXfY6U6kPN1ajuG8FQwmDsvbVu